A position may not include all the work examples given, nor does the list include all that may be assigned. **In the summer, this position may focus on: Road Surface/Roadside Maintenance** Maintains and reconstructs roadways, rights-of-way, roadway shoulders with gravel, bituminous, and concrete road surfaces; maintains traffic barriers; participates in bituminous road repair, culvert cleaning, and guardrail repair; maintains roadsides installs catch basins, places and removes Adopt-A-Highway bags, performs drainage and shoulder repair. Performs preventive maintenance on highway equipment and operates all tractor mowers and small rollers for the purpose of maintaining roadways. Performs traffic control set-ups in high volume traffic and ensures they are in accordance with the provisions of the Temporary Traffic Zone Layouts field manual, to ensure the safety of the employees and the traveling public. Performs landscaping duties, including maintenance of trees, grass, shrubs, brush, etc. on roadsideplanting, watering, seeding, sodding, trimming and removal. Includes chipping of tree limbs, stump removal/grinding. **In the winter, this position may focus on: Snow & Ice** Maintains roadways for snow and ice control: removes snow from roadways and shoulders; opens and widens roadways of large accumulations of snow; removes snow from rights of way or yards; applies anti-icing and de-icing chemicals on stretches of highway under slippery conditions; removes frozen ice and material from culverts; and performs night or dawn patrols. Prepares and inspects winter equipment-maintains snowplow equipment, cutting edges and sanders; and clean equipment post storm. Performs preseason snow route inspection and performs post storm cleanup including machine or hand sweeping of bridges, guardrails, sidewalks, crossovers, medians, ramps, and roadways. Maintains documentation on snow and ice data for accurate reporting of inventory and resource management. **Hours of work:** This is a full-time year-round position, with seasonal schedules (summer hours & winter hours).
